French by Nemo
authentic ratingAn audio dictionary with a hands-free mode that builds pronunciation and a basic lexicon passively, but it does not teach grammar and the vocabulary range is limited even in the full version.

Weak spots
What users hate
- No grammar
- No dialogue practice
- And no example sentences in context. Microphone feedback is opaque: it is unclear whether your pronunciation is correct. The full version contains around 1
- 300 words with no level progression.
Who it is for
Tourists or complete beginners who need to learn a few hundred French words with correct pronunciation before a trip or as a first exposure to the language.
